		<description><![CDATA[I See Gay People (click here to open up in Quicktime) About Dale Madison Dale Madison knew he was a performer since his first grade appearance in “Jimmy and the Sleep Fairies.” He received his first on screen film credit on the original 1988 John Waters movie, Hairspray. As project manger of the Men of Color Against AIDS Project, he published a monthly newsletter, Men of Color TALK where he was also editor. Dale was recognized by the Maryland State Arts Council (1996 &#38; 1997) for his one man show, FREEda Slave: Mask of a Diva, which addressed issues of cross dressing and intra-discrimination in the gay community. A 2006 Zami/Audre Lorde Scholar, he is working on his teaching degree at Antioch University. Dale recently finished his memoirs, DREAMBOY: My Life as a QVC Host and Other Greatest Hits. His documentary of the same name won best LGBT award at the 2008 San Diego Black Film Festival. For more information http://www.damngoodman.com.]]></description>

		<description><![CDATA[I Have Thumb Like Carl Inspired by the poem &#8216;Musings of a Police Reporter in the Identification Bureau&#8217; by Carl Sandburg. About Darby Bailey: Voluntarily removed from parochial school in the 4th grade over sexual content in a book she was publishing for friends, Darby Bailey eventually went from downtown Salt Lake City to Santa Cruz to L.A., where she is pursing her B.A. degree at Antioch University. When she&#8217;s not writing, Darby makes a living as a voice over artist, actress and musician. Darby is a proud resident of downtown Los Angeles and supports it&#8217;s revitalization.]]></description>
